answer text <p>The government’s infrastructure contracts make provision for the use of Project Bank Accounts (PBAs), and departments have committed to use PBAs on all infrastructure projects unless there are compelling reasons not to do so. Due to the range of infrastructure projects undertaken by government, the approaches taken will vary.</p><p> </p><p>Ten infrastructure contracts overseen by the Environment Agency in the last year have been let with the stipulation that a PBA must be used.</p><p> </p> more like this
